5th emission (?) of Serdica, 280 CE (Pink) / 281 CE (Gysen).

Probus aureus RIC unlisted, neighbour of RIC 827
Not listed in RIC, neighbour of RIC 827, Serdica. Bust type D. Denomination: Aureus.

Same obverse die as neighbour of RIC 825.

OBV.: IMP C PROBVS INVICTVS AVG

Laureate, draped and cuirassed bust right, seen from back.

REV.: ROMAE AETERNAE

Roma seated left, holding Victory and sceptre, at her side, shield.

Mintmark: // [exergual line only]

Weight: 6.91 g.
Die axis: ?
Diameter: ?
